Trafag
Trafag is a Swiss manufacturer of high-quality pressure sensors, temperature sensors, and switching components for industrial and offshore applications. The company, based in Bubikon, is known for the extreme durability and reliability of its measuring equipment in the most demanding environments of the oil and gas industry, shipping, and heavy industry.
The Trafag product range includes piezoresistive pressure transmitters, pressure switches, pressure-temperature combination transmitters, differential pressure transmitters, level probes, and extremely robust measuring instruments for high-pressure (up to 1600 bar), high-temperature, and cryogenic applications. Products are available in ATEX, IECEx, and SIL 2/3 versions.

History
Trafag AG was founded in Switzerland as a manufacturer of pressure sensors for demanding industrial environments. The company has established itself as a specialist in extreme pressure measurement in the oil and gas industry, marine, and heavy machinery and supplies customers in more than 50 countries.
